Overview
The Delta Power 80010 is a 12 VDC solenoid coil engineered for reliable hydraulic valve operation in mobile equipment and industrial fluid power systems. This diode coil features dual 1/4″ spades, arc suppression diode, 22 watts nominal power, and 1.80 amps rated current. Designed and manufactured in the USA by Delta Power Company, the 80010 combines robust encapsulation with dependable electromagnetic actuation for demanding hydraulic applications.
Key Features
- Arc suppression diode for transient voltage protection
- Water-resistant encapsulated design for harsh operating environments
- Operating temperature range of -40°F to 392°F (-40°C to 200°C)
- Class N magnet wire with 18 gauge, 24-inch lead wires rated 600 volts
- Continuous duty rated at ±10% nominal voltage
- Reversible coil installation on Delta Power cartridge valve bodies
